Isithando Somlilo se-VAD Esivuselelayo

I-VAD isifinyezo se-vacuum arc degassing, indlela ye-VAD yathuthukiswa yinkampani iFinkl kanye nenkampani iMohr, ngakho-ke ibizwa nangokuthi indlela yeFinkl-Mohr noma indlela yeFinkl-VAD. Isithando somlilo se-VAD sisetshenziswa kakhulu ukucubungula insimbi yekhabhoni, insimbi yamathuluzi, insimbi ethwala, insimbi eguquguqukayo ephezulu njalo njalo.

Imishini yokucwenga i-VAD yakhiwe kakhulu ngendebe yensimbi, uhlelo lwe-vacuum, imishini yokushisa kagesi ye-arc kanye nemishini yokwengeza i-ferroalloy.

Izici zendlela ye-VAD

  1. Umphumela omuhle wokukhipha igesi ngesikhathi sokushisa, ngoba ukushisa kwe-arc kagesi kwenziwa esimweni se-vacuum.
  2. Ingalungisa ngokunembile izinga lokushisa lokuphotha uketshezi lwensimbi, ulwelwesi lwangaphakathi lwendebe yensimbi lungavuselela ukushisa ngokwanele, ukwehla kwezinga lokushisa kuzinzile ngesikhathi sokuphotha.
  3. Uketshezi lwensimbi lungavuselelwa ngokugcwele ngesikhathi sokucwengisisa, ukwakheka koketshezi lwensimbi kuzinzile.
  4. Inani elikhulu le-alloy lingafakwa oketshezini lwensimbi, uhla lwezinhlobo zokuncibilikisa lubanzi.
  5. Izinto zokususa i-slagging nezinye izinto zokususa i-slagging zingangezwa ukuze kususwe i-sulfurization, kususwe i-carburization. Uma isibhamu se-oxygen sifakwe embozweni we-vacuum, indlela yokususa i-oxygen ye-vacuum ingasetshenziswa ekuncibilikiseni insimbi engagqwali enekhabhoni ephansi kakhulu.

Umsebenzi we-VAD furnace steel ladle ulingana ne-electric arc smelting furnace. I-VAD furnace isebenza esimweni se-vacuum, i-steel ladle lisebenza kahle uma i-steel liquid kanye ne-slag chemical corruption kanye ne-mechanical washing, okwamanje, imisebe yokushisa ye-arc kagesi inamandla, izinga lokushisa liphezulu, indawo eshisayo izoba nomonakalo omkhulu. Ngokungezwa kwe-slagging agent, i-slag corruption iba nkulu, ikakhulukazi indawo ye-slag line kanye nengxenye engenhla, izinga lokugqwala lishesha kakhulu.

Ukukhethwa kwezinto zokuphikisa ze-VAD ladle lining kufanele kusetshenziswe izinhlobo ezahlukene zezitini zokuphikisa ngokwesimo sangempela sobuciko, ukuze impilo yesevisi iqhubeke isikhathi eside futhi ukusetshenziswa kwezinto zokuphikisa kuncishiswe.

Izinto ezisebenzisa i-refractory ezisetshenziswa endleleni ye-VAD zifaka phakathi: izitini ze-magnesia chrome, izitini ze-magnesia carbon, izitini ze-dolomite njalo njalo.

I-lining esebenzayo isebenzisa kakhulu izitini ze-magnesia chrome eziboshiwe ngqo, izitini ze-magnesite chrome eziboshiwe kabusha kanye nezitini ze-magnesia chromite eziboshiwe kancane, izitini ze-magnesite carbon, izitini ze-alumina eziphezulu ezishisiwe noma ezingashisiwe kanye nezitini ze-dolomite eziphathwe ngokushisa okuphansi, njll. I-lining ehlala njalo ivame ukusebenzisa izitini ze-magnesia chrome ezisetshenziswa kabanzi, izitini ze-fireclay kanye nezitini ze-alumina eziphakeme ezilula.

Kwamanye ama-VAD furnaces, ulwelwesi olusebenza ngaphansi kweladle luvame ukusebenzisa izitini ze-zircon kanye nezingxube ze-zircon refractory ramming. Ngaphansi komugqa we-slag ingxenye imbozwe ngezitini ze-alumina eziphakeme. Ingxenye yomugqa we-slag yakhiwe ngezitini ze-chrome ze-magnesia eziboshiwe ngqo. Ngaphezulu komugqa we-slag indawo eshisayo yakhiwe ngezitini ze-carbon ze-magnesia eziboshiwe ngqo, kanti ingxenye esele iyizitini ezisebenza ngezitini ze-chromite ze-magnesite eziboshiwe ngqo.

Ingxenye yomugqa we-VAD ladles slag iphinde isebenzise izitini ze-magnesia chrome eziboshiwe ngqo kanye nezitini ze-magnesia chrome ezihlanganisiwe. Ulwelwesi olusebenza ngaphansi lwe-ladle lumbozwe ngezitini ze-zircon. Ipulaki enezimbobo isekelwe ku-alumina mullite ephezulu, kanti ezinye izingxenye zakhiwe ngezitini ze-alumina eziphakeme ezingashiswanga.
